Key job responsibilities
Full ownership of SOC power – early estimation to signoff
Developing early power models and extracting power estimation for new SoCs
Developing power mitigation techniques at the microarchitecture level
Running RTL level power analysis tools and looking for power savings opportunities at architectural and micro-architectural level
Running vector and vectorless power analysis to get accurate average and peak power numbers during SoC development
Working with emulation and application software teams to get application specific power numbers using emulation power analysis flows during the SoC development
Reviewing and giving feedback on Electromigration, IR drop, and Power Integrity analysis at the die, package, and PCB levels
Providing inputs for thermal analysis and reviewing and giving feedback on thermal analysis results for the die, package, PCB, and system
Using lab equipment to perform power validation on new silicon and correlation to pre-silicon models.

Basic Qualifications
BS degree or higher in EE or CE
8+ years or more of SoC development experience
Previous experience owning SoC power modeling and optimization for entire SoC
Previous experience managing (directly or indirectly) a team
Knowledge of power savings techniques and experience with optimizing SoCs to lower power dissipation
Experience running and expertise of sign-off power analysis tools
Must be proficient with TCL scripting
Must work well with others on cross-functional teams and must be able to multi-task
Preferred Qualifications
RTL level power analysis tool expertise
Experience with emulator power analysis flows
Experience using lab equipment for silicon and system validation
Process and circuit design knowledge
Experience analyzing power for high power chips
Proficient writing Verilog RTL
Proficient writing other scripting languages such as Python or Perl
Experience with electro-migration, IR drop, power integrity, thermal analysis is desired
General knowledge of Machine Learning, Computer Arithmetic, Server/Datacenter Architecture
